Carolina, Southwest Washington & New England honored as 2025 Clubs of Distinction
The APHA Club of Distinction award recognize clubs that make outstanding contributions to the Paint Horse community, and this year, three deserving clubs are being honored. The Carolina Paint Horse Club, Southwest Washington Paint Horse Club and New England Paint Horse Club demonstrated the most growth overall in 2024 and are being honored by APHA.
2025 Clubs of Distinction
-
Gold Star: Carolina Paint Horse Club
The Carolina Paint Horse Club demonstrated 886% growth in 2024. That included 397% increase in entries, 234% increase in total unique horses at their events, and 255% growth in exhibitors at their events.
-
Silver Star: Southwest Washington Paint Horse Club
The Southwest Washington Paint Horse Club had 464% growth in 2024. That included 147% growth in entries, 167% increase in total horses and 150% increase in exhibitors.
-
Bronze Star: New England Paint Horse Club
The New England Paint Horse Club had 238% total growth. That included 152% increase in entries, 43% growth in horses, and 43% growth in exhibitors. They also earned extra points for hosting activities that aligned with the APHA Strategic Plan pillars.
To be eligible for awards, clubs must have submitted required materials to APHA by March 1. APHA reviewed data to calculate the total number of unique horses, exhibitors and entries at club shows and trail rides during the past year. Additional weighted points were awarded based on active Youth engagement, public engagement and collaboration with other organizations, based on submitted materials.
The three 2025 APHA Clubs of Distinction each receive a gift card to the PH Barn Door: the Gold Star winner receives a $750 gift card, the Silver Star winner receives a $500 gift card, and the Bronze Star winner receives a $250 gift card. Each club winner also receives a free ad in the Paint Horse Journal, free hospitality cart recognition at the APHA World Championship Show or Halter Million, an official award seal for marketing purposes and other recognition perks.

About APHA
The American Paint Horse Association is the world’s second-largest international equine breed association. It’s registered more than a million horses in 59 nations and territories since it was founded in 1962. APHA promotes, preserves and provides meaningful experiences with Paint Horses.
